Ambitious, unflappable U.S. Congressman
Stephen Collins (Oscar® winner BEN AFFLECK,
Hollywoodland, Gone Baby Gone) is the future of his
political party an honorable appointee who serves as
the chairman of a committee overseeing defense
spending. High hopes are pinned to this rising star to
become a leading national figure—until his beautiful
young staff assistant dies tragically and buried secrets
come tumbling out.

In 2007, BEN AFFLECK (Stephen Collins)
received the Best Directorial
Debut Award from the
National Board of Review for
his film Gone Baby Gone.
He first came to prominence
in 1997 with the acclaimed
Good Will Hunting,
in which he starred and cowrote
with Matt Damon. For
their work, they won an
Academy Award® for Best Original Screenplay, a
Golden Globe Award and the HUMANITAS Prize.
He has since starred in films, including John
Maddens Academy Award®-winning Shakespeare in
Love, Michael Bays Pearl Harbor, Roger Michells
Changing Lanes and Kevin Smiths Jersey Girl.
Affleck was recently seen in Joe Carnahans stylish
thriller Smokin Aces and in the critically acclaimed
Hollywoodland, in which he played George Reeves,
and for which he garnered numerous accolades
including the Venice Film Festivals Volpi Cup for
Best Actor in 2006, and a Golden Globe Award nomination
in 2007.
Affleck recently appeared in the ensemble cast of
Warner Bros. Hes Just Not That Into You and will be
seen next in Miramaxs Extract, which is slated for
release in fall 2009. His upcoming projects include
starring in The Company Men and The Town, the
latter of which he will also direct.
Some of his additional film credits include Ben
Youngers Boiler Room; Richard Linklaters Dazed
and Confused; the screen adaptation of Marvel
Comics Daredevil; The Sum of All Fears;
Armageddon; and Forces of Nature.
In addition to being a successful actor, writer and
director, Affleck is a longtime political activist and
strong supporter of many charitable organizations,
including ONEXONE, A-T Childrens Project, Feeding
America, the Jimmy Fund and the ONE Campaign.
Affleck is a passionate advocate who travels the
world to gain a deeper understanding of the complexity
of issues facing Africa today. In the last year
alone, he has made four separate trips to numerous
countries on the African continent, with a focus on
the Great Lakes region. Affleck has focused on
understanding the causes and consequences of
conflict in Africa, along with learning specifically
about African solutions to the problems affecting the
Great Lakes region and Horn of Africa.
Most recently, Affleck traveled to the Democratic
Republic of the Congo, where he directed the short film
and public service announcement Gimme Shelter, which
focused on the humanitarian crisis in that area. In partnership
with the United Nations Office of the High
Commissioner for Human Rights, this film is part of the
international campaign to aid those displaced by violence.
